摘要:
经过十六周的软件工程概论学习,我对本门课程有了初步的认识,同时在对课程的建议方面也有了自己小小的认识与建议。首先,在课程的讲解方面,老师采用的是分段式方法,前半段讲课,后半段做随堂练习,课后要将课堂作业发布到自己的博客上。这门课程以我们的专业名字命名,肯定有其重要性,相对来说占用我们较多时间,课下基... 阅读全文
posted @ 2015-06-23 08:30
Yancy317
阅读(415)
评论(1)
推荐(0)
摘要:
就程序开发心理学而言,每个命题都有可能成为一条“定律”。仅仅凭借一个关于自省的例子,还远不足以作为支持其成为定律的证据。为了获得一条“定律”,我们必须对其原理进行研究,以便对其应用范围做一界定----因为,每条定律都会受到这种限制。确实,通常对这种限定的了解,较之对定律本身的了解更重要;而只有对大量... 阅读全文
posted @ 2015-06-23 07:41
Yancy317
阅读(120)
评论(0)
推荐(0)
摘要:
程序被写成什么样子,取决于众多的因素;一旦我们真的阅读了程序,就会发现无论是否必要,其中这些代码之所以如此编写,有的是由于计算机的局限,有的是由于程序语言的局限,有的是由于程序员的局限,有的是因为历史的偶然,而有的则可能是因为规范。但是,不管究竟是什么原因是最终的软件加入了某段特定的代码,这种原因必... 阅读全文
posted @ 2015-06-23 07:37
Yancy317
阅读(100)
评论(0)
推荐(0)
摘要:
阅读程序在阅读出自别人之手的程序时,我们或许可以从中获得一些收获——哪怕只是从别人的错误之中得到乐趣。优秀程序的要素如果程序根本无法正常运转,对其效率、适应性、以及生产成本的评估就毫无意义。如何研究程序设计最优秀的程序员同时也是那些最善于自省的。如果他们发现做错了什么,他们会对导致这个结果的思维过程... 阅读全文
posted @ 2015-06-23 07:32
Yancy317
阅读(111)
评论(0)
推荐(0)
摘要:
解决问题圆满地解决问题是建立在准确定义和全面深入分析问题的摹础卜的。解决问题有多种途径,如何在各种约束条件下选择最佳的途径来解决问题足需要考虑的重要因素。书中给出了很多启发性建议,其中有一句话尤为意味深长:“鱼总是最后一个看到水的。”这揭示了重复的刺激导致反应越来越小,人类极人的适应性导致人类不能看... 阅读全文
posted @ 2015-06-23 07:05
Yancy317
阅读(118)
评论(0)
推荐(0)
摘要:
分析问题在对问题有了相对正确的定义后,接下来就是思考和分析问题。我们要注意搞清楚“这是谁的问题”和“问题的真正根源”该书给出了一些重要建议:“如果你找不出3处可能出错的地方,说明你没有真正理解问题”、“不要轻易给问题下结论,也不婴忽略你的第一印象”、“当别人能够斛决问题时,千万小要越俎代庖”“如粜某... 阅读全文
posted @ 2015-06-23 07:02
Yancy317
阅读(119)
评论(0)
推荐(0)